More for March

Lots going on since our initial article on March's Affordable Footy, including...

Tue 3rd: Barnsley season ticket holders can bring a friend for a fiver to the Oakwell game against Coventry City, one that is shaping up to be a relegation battle given both teams' recent form. MK Dons, meanwhile, are offering two tickets for £25 plus a free pie and pint as they host Chesterfield.

Wed 4th: Sheffield Wednesday have reduced ticket prices by up to 45% for both home and away supporters as they host Blackburn Rovers at Hillsborough. Adult prices are set at just £20, seniors and under 17's £10 and junior under 11's £5.

Sat 14th: It's the Owls again as their home match against Fulham is a Kids for a Quid fixture.

Fri 20th: Wolves have halved the price of all tickets for the visit of Derby in the Championship after the Molineux match was chosen for live television coverage. That means adult tickets from £11.50 while an Under-12 in the Family Area can attend for £2.50

Sat 21st: Bristol Academy Ladies play the first-leg of their Champions League quarter-final against FFC Frankfurt at Ashton Gate (kick-off 2pm) with tickets priced at £10 for adults, £5 and £1.

Sun 22nd: It is the turn of Glasgow City Ladies to play their Champions League first-leg tie as Paris St Germain come to the Excelsior Stadium for a 4:05pm kick-off. Tickets are £10, £5 for Under-16's.
